Chubb told reporters that he shouldn't have scored his third and final touchdown in the game.

He scored his third touchdown with 1:45 left in the fourth quarter.

As the Jets were out of timeouts, the former Georgia star was able to fall before the goal line and allow the Browns to run out the clock.

The team's defense and special teams cost them the game after New York scored a quick touchdown, recovered an onside kick and then added another score for the one-point victory.

After Chubb scored his last touchdown, York missed the extra point.

The Jets' 12-yard line was the location of the 1st-and-10 from the Indians. Chubb had to fall between the first-down marker and the goal line to make it to the first-down marker.

With three Jets defenders chasing him, there wasn't much time to fall down and get the first. It makes sense that he cheated in order to get the score.

After the touchdown, the team had a win probability of 100%.

Everything that could happen did.

The Jets scored on a 66-yard reception from quarterback Joe Flacco.

The onside kick came after a scramble.

The Jets went 53 yards in nine plays, capped by aGarrett Wilson touchdown catch.

The first two games of the season have been close. After York made a 58-yard field goal, they beat Carolina 26-24.

They don't have a lot of time to recover from their most recent loss as they will play the Pittsburgh Steelers on Thursday.
